This course is best suited for those who already have some ukulele experience — ideally students who have completed the Beginners Ukulele Course or have an equivalent level of playing ability.

You should already:

  • Feel comfortable tuning your ukulele
  • Be able to play open chords (C, G, F, Am, D, Em, E7, Dm, G7 etc.)
  • Be confident transitioning between open chords
  • Know a few basic strumming patterns & techniques (e.g. island strum, how to chuck)
  • Have played several songs from start to finish
  • Understand how to read and play tabs

If you can do these things, even imperfectly, you’re ready! You’ll be guided through more complex material such as barre chords, integrated fingerpicking, and rhythmic transitions.
